Lima School Overview

About This School

Lima School is a public middle in Lima, Montana, serving 21 students in grades PK-6. Academic results show that students demonstrate proficiency with 50% in ELA and 50% in math. The school maintains a 4:1 student-teacher ratio with four teachers on staff, while the average teacher salary is $57,001. Students at the school are 48% male and 52% female. The demographic breakdown consists of 90% White and 10% Hispanic students.
